Many universities have announced their 2025 admission plans, which include continuing to use high school transcripts as the admission method.
According to the newly announced admissions plan, the Academy of Journalism and Communication plans to allocate 20% of its enrollment quota for admission based on academic transcripts, an increase of 5% compared to 2024. Depending on the major, the admission score will be calculated by adding the average score of 6 semesters plus the average score of Literature, History, or English, multiplied by a factor of two.
This year, the Vietnam National University Ho Chi Minh City is allocating 15% of its enrollment quota for direct admission, prioritizing students from 149 high schools based on their academic transcripts (the list of schools is updated annually).
The University of Architecture announces the admission process for subjects in the corresponding admission combinations over 6 semesters for the following majors and specializations: Water Supply and Drainage Engineering; Urban Infrastructure Engineering; Urban Environmental Engineering; Mechanical and Electrical Engineering Technology; Transportation Construction Engineering; Construction Project Management; Urban Underground Construction; Civil and Industrial Construction; and Construction Materials Technology.

According to the draft university admission regulations for 2025, schools are allowed to consider early to select candidates with outstanding abilities and academic achievements. However, the early admission quota will not exceed 20%, and the admission score will not be lower than the standard score of the admission round according to the general plan of the Ministry of Education and Training.
Regarding the admission process based on academic transcripts, the Ministry of Education and Training requires a combination of at least three subjects, including either Mathematics or Literature, with a weighting of at least one-third of the total score. A single major or training program may use several subject combinations simultaneously. In that case, the combined weighting of subjects from all combinations must account for at least 50% of the total score.
In particular, schools must use the candidates' entire 12th grade academic results, instead of using 3-5 semester scores as at present.
